When it comes to determining the sex of a horse, many people may not know that you can actually do so by examining their teeth. While there are various methods to identify a horse's gender, examining their teeth is a reliable and commonly used technique.

Typically, male horses have 40 teeth, while females have a different number. Can you guess how many? Female horses, also known as mares, usually have 36 to 40 teeth. However, the average number of teeth in a female horse is 36, which is slightly lower than that of males.

So, how can you tell the sex of a horse by its teeth? It all comes down to the presence or absence of specific teeth. Male horses, known as stallions or geldings, possess four canine teeth, also called "tushes," which are absent in female horses. These tushes usually appear in male horses around the age of four and can be found beside their incisors.

Additionally, male horses tend to have larger and more prominent teeth compared to their female counterparts. This is especially noticeable in their incisors, which are the front teeth used for biting and tearing grass or hay. Male horses often have longer and thicker incisors, while female horses have shorter and narrower ones.

It's important to note that determining a horse's sex solely based on their teeth may not always be foolproof. Some male horses may have fewer than 40 teeth due to various factors, such as tooth loss or extraction. Similarly, not all female horses have exactly 36 teeth, as the number can vary slightly.

In conclusion, you can indeed tell the sex of a horse by examining its teeth. While male horses usually have 40 teeth, female horses have around 36 teeth on average. By observing the presence or absence of specific teeth, such as tushes and the size of incisors, you can make a fairly accurate determination of a horse's gender.
